ESP32-audioI2S

Audio player

A library for playing audio files from an SD card via I2S on ESP32 boards

Play mp3 files from SD via I2S

GitHub

1k stars
34 watching
293 forks
Language: C
last commit: 16 days ago
Linked from 1 awesome list

aaccs4344esp32flacgoogle-ttsi2sm4amax98357amp3opuspcm5102auda1334awebradio

Backlinks from these awesome lists:

Related projects:

Repository Description Stars
earlephilhower/esp8266audio A C library for playing various audio formats on microcontrollers and single-board computers using I2S or software emulation 2,079
johannesmtc/esp32_mas A C++ audio player and sequencer for the ESP32 25
audiotk/sd1 A software project implementing an audio player with support for multiple file formats and playback functionality. 2
ale32bit/quartz An audio player that supports playing MDFPWM and DFPWM files using ComputerCraft's PWM functionality. 10
sle118/squeezelite-esp32 An audio software suite for streaming local music and connecting to online services, with support for multi-room sync and various hardware interfaces. 1,291
akrylysov/bsimp An audio streaming service that allows users to play S3-backed audio files from any device using a web interface. 63
jhasse/ears A Rust library for playing audio files with spatialization capabilities using OpenAL and libsndfile. 90
tmrh20/tmrpcm A library for playing back PCM/WAV audio files from an SD card in real-time without blocking the main loop. 604
pixijs/sound A WebAudio API playback library with filters and support for modern browsers. 410
raysan5/raudio An audio library providing basic functionality to play and manage audio files from various formats. 177
ddiakopoulos/libnyquist A C++ library for decoding and playing various audio formats 543
joldibaev/silicon-audio-wave A simple Angular module for playing and visualizing audio waves 2
ryanheise/just_audio An audio player library written in Dart that provides a simple and efficient way to play audio files. 1,067
biologist79/espuino An RFID-controlled audio player built on an ESP32 microcontroller using software-based MP3 decoding and I2S digital output. 294
andrewrk/libsoundio A C library providing cross-platform audio input and output abstraction 1,958